Chapter 3 Building Information Liquidity Diagrams
You can modify an object's properties from its property sheet. To open a data access link property sheet, double-click its diagram symbol or its Browser entry in the Data Access Links folder. The following table details the General tab that contains the properties most commonly entered for data access links:
Property | Description |
---|---|
Name | The name of the item which should be clear and meaningful, and should convey the item's purpose to non-technical users. |
Code | The technical name of the item used for generating code or scripts, which may be abbreviated, and should not generally include spaces. |
Comment | Descriptive comment for the object. |
Stereotype | Extends the semantics of an object derived from existing objects but specific to your needs. You can type stereotypes directly in the Stereotype box of the object property sheet or select a value from the list if you have previously defined stereotypes in an embedded or imported extended model definition (.XEM). |
Database, XML document, data access application or conceptual data (target data store) | Database, XML document, data access application or conceptual data the data access link ends on. You can use the tools to the right of the list to create an object, browse the complete tree of available objects or view the properties of the currently selected object. |
Database, XML document, data access application or conceptual data (source data store) | Database, XML document, data access application or conceptual data the data access link starts from. You can use the tools to the right of the list to create an object, browse the complete tree of available objects or view the properties of the currently selected object. |
Access Type | Way to access data. Defines the data access link direction. You can choose one of the following access types to access data in a data store (database, XML document, data access application or conceptual data): Read-only, Write-only, Read/Write. |
